The Clustered Regularly Interspaced Short Palindromic Repeats (CRISPR) technology is a cutting-edge genome editing tool based on the adaptive immune mechanism of prokaryotes. This system, which operates through three key stages‒adaptation, expression, and interference‒offers high precision and efficiency in genetic modification. ABSTRACT Near‐infrared photoimmunotherapy (NIR‐PIT) is a new type of cancer treatment that specifically kills target cells while sparing normal tissue. This treatment induces cancer cell death by activating a photoreactive dye with near‐infrared light in an antibody‐photoabsorber conjugate (APC) bound to the cognate target antigen on the tumor cell surface.
